Kingston Lacy garden
Beside the Kingston Lacy house is the late-Victorian formal garden. Bright bedding, a fern garden containing 25 different varieties of ferns with gravel paths running between irregular raised beds, roses and spring bulbs, with meandering shrubberies and some fine Egyptian and Italian sculpture. This garden contains the National Collections of Anemone Memorosa and Convallarias. Good specimen trees, some planted by visiting royalty, avenues of lime and cedar, and a glorious park of solitary trees like soldiers returning from battle. In spring the woodland walk has many areas covered in Daffodils, Bluebells and Snowdrops.
